Output 84b1dfd4e4e87466013fc63dcf57b07aa8e8939c4d57073430ea7f68cfaf8ee1:1

value
21037218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f51bff88bf158cf6ea42b2e696000fc52a1c0c9 OP_EQUAL
address
3DJDfzFXaWnx8ndCzey3UhQ35h8tG758a9
transaction
84b1dfd4e4e87466013fc63dcf57b07aa8e8939c4d57073430ea7f68cfaf8ee1
spent
true